A Terrifying Turn in the Search for Nancy Guthrie
The search for Nancy Guthrie, Savannah’s 84-year-old mother, has taken a devastating and deeply troubling turn. What began as a routine silver alert in a quiet Arizona neighborhood has escalated into a full-scale criminal investigation, leaving both investigators and a nation in shock.
Nancy was a beloved figure — warm, intelligent, and devoted to her family and community. When she disappeared from her Arizona home weeks ago, initial concerns centered on possible disorientation or a medical emergency, fears shared by families caring for aging parents. Search teams combed the surrounding area, hopeful she would be found nearby.
But days passed. Then weeks.
No sightings. No digital traces. No evidence she had simply wandered off. The silence grew unbearable, and investigators were forced to confront the unthinkable.
“She didn’t just walk out,” police confirmed.
Nancy Guthrie’s home is now officially a crime scene, and the investigation has shifted from a missing-person case to a suspected abduction, with the FBI formally involved.
